Abstract
The mitogenome sequence of Chiroteuthis picteti Joubin, 1894 (Oegopsida, Chiroteuthidae), a species of Oceanic squid, was first determined in the genus Chiroteuthis as well as in the family Chiroteuthidae. The circular genome of C. picteti is 20,851bp in size, has six duplicated genes (cox1, cox2, cox3, atp6, atp8, and tRNAAsp). The mitogenome of C. picteti has high A + T content (71.6%) similar to other Oegopsid (A 38.2%; C 18.3%; G 10.1%; T 33.4%). The mitogenome of C. picteti, the first reported of its genus, will be useful for inferring the phylogenetic relationships among the members of Chiroteuthidae, within the Oegopsids.Entities:
